I use a CueCat to enter the barcodes for my cd's. The modified units act as if you had typed on the keyboard. Quite a labor saving device.

I've only had two problems, neither of which is OrangeCD's fault.
1. On older cd's the cases sometimes get cloudy and it takes a bunch of passes before you get a good scan. (Newer cases rarely a problem)

2. CueCat seems to add an [Enter] after scanning. The result is if i have a Album detail open to the tab with the barcode field, then scan in the barcode, the data will be entered into the barcode field and the [Enter] will click the OK button. Minor annoyance, but now I am used to it.

Those two things aside, I would recommend getting a CueCat. I got mine off eBay as well.
